In my little Pennsylvania-Dutchie town of Kutztown, Pennsylvania resides an unusual find: a great shop called Bamboula, LTD which imports handmade products from African artisans. Owner Jasperdean Kobes purchases these items directly from the artists, and uses the principles of Fair Trade to conduct transactions with these artisans. This is quite a noble endeavour, considering that half of Africans live on less than one dollar a day and are often not paid fairly for their hard work.

Jasperdean has so generously offered my readers one of the gorgeous traditional Market Baskets from Ghana, which is also called a Bolga basket. This would be great for holding yarn, groceries, magazines, or anything really. The leather handle makes it easy and comfortable to carry.
These are handwoven from straw by men and women in northern Ghana, in or around a town called Bolgatanga. Basket weaving in Ghana, like in many other regions of the globe, is a tradition passed down from generation to generation, so by purchasing fairly-traded, handwoven baskets, you are helping to sustain a cultural tradition.
